The construction of the monumental tombs required extensive planning, measurement, and organization. Tools had to be developed for quarrying and moving the stone blocks, which had to be assembled in careful order and precise locations. Logistics also meant feeding, clothing, and housing the thousands of laborers required to build each of the structures. The Egyptian advances in Astronomy and geometry were put to good use.

When the ancient Romans were known for amazing development in the science of building railroad building roads and aqueducts building pyramids developing navigation systems?

The ancient Romans were renowned for their remarkable engineering achievements, particularly in building roads and aqueducts. Their extensive network of roads facilitated trade and military movement across the empire, while aqueducts supplied cities with fresh water, showcasing their advanced understanding of hydraulics. However, they were not known for building pyramids or developing navigation systems in the same way as other ancient civilizations. Instead, their innovations laid the foundation for modern infrastructure and engineering practices.

How did the building of the pyramids lead to advances in science and math?

The construction of the pyramids necessitated precise measurements and a deep understanding of geometry, leading to significant advancements in mathematics. Engineers and architects developed techniques for surveying land, calculating volumes, and aligning structures with astronomical phenomena. This practical application of math and science not only facilitated pyramid construction but also laid foundational principles that influenced future developments in these fields. As a result, the pyramids became a catalyst for intellectual growth in ancient Egyptian civilization.
